文件名称:architecture-samples:一系列示例,用于讨论和展示适用于Android应用的不同架构工具和模式
文件大小:447KB
文件格式:ZIP
更新时间:2024-05-31 06:24:46
android samples android-architecture 附件源码 文章源码
Android体系结构蓝图v2 Android体系结构蓝图是一个项目,旨在展示开发Android应用程序的不同体系结构方法。 在其不同分支中,您会发现实现相同的应用程序(TODO应用程序)差异很小。 在此分支中,您将找到: Kotlin用于后台操作。 一种单一活动的体系结构,使用来管理片段操作。 一个表示层,每个屏幕(或功能)包含一个片段(视图)和一个ViewModel 。 使用LiveData可观察对象和数据绑定的React性UI。 包含一个存储库和两个数据源(使用Room进行本地操作,使用Remote进行远程操作)的数据层,可以通过一次操作(没有侦听器或数据流)进行查询。 两种产品口味, mock和prod , (在Dagger分支中除外)。 单元,集成和e2e测试的集合,包括可以在仿真器/设备或Robolectric上运行的“共享”测试。 变化 该项目将每个示例应用